-
Jetbrains Datalore Enterprise
Regulært pris Fra €1.800,95Salgspris Fra €1.800,95 Regulært prisStykkepris proJetbrains Datalore Enterprise Med lisensnøkkelen for Jetbrains Datalore Enterprise får du en kraftig plattform for datadrevne analyser og samarbeid, som er spesielt tilpasset bedrifters behov. Aktiveringen...
-
Jetbrains PyCharm
Regulært pris Fra €226,95Salgspris Fra €226,95 Regulært prisStykkepris proJetbrains PyCharm Med Jetbrains PyCharm lisensnøkkel får du umiddelbar tilgang til en av de ledende utviklingsmiljøene for Python. Dra nytte av en intuitiv og kraftig plattform...
-
Jetbrains Datalore-team
Regulært pris Fra €432,95Salgspris Fra €432,95 Regulært prisStykkepris proJetbrains Datalore Team Med Jetbrains Datalore får teamet ditt en kraftig plattform for å analysere data sammen og visualisere dem på en tydelig måte. Utviklet for...
-
Jetbrains Symfony-støtte
Regulært pris €29,95Salgspris €29,95 Regulært prisStykkepris proJetbrains Symfony-støtte Med Jetbrains Symfony-støtte tar du PHP-utviklingen din til et nytt nivå. Denne IDE-en, spesielt tilpasset Symfony, tilbyr deg mange funksjoner som gjør arbeidet ditt...
-
Jetbrains Clion
Regulært pris Fra €208,95Salgspris Fra €208,95 Regulært prisStykkepris proJetBrains CLion Med JetBrains CLion får du et kraftig og allsidig utviklingsmiljø spesielt for C og C++. Denne IDE-en gir deg alle nødvendige verktøy for å...
-
Jetbrains YouTrack Skyen
Regulært pris Fra €49,95Salgspris Fra €49,95 Regulært prisStykkepris proJetbrains YouTrack Cloud Med Jetbrains YouTrack Cloud får du en allsidig og nettbasert plattform for effektiv prosjektstyring og feilsporing. Perfekt for team som ønsker å forbedre...
-
Jetbrains Qodana Ultimate
Regulært pris €76,95Salgspris €76,95 Regulært prisStykkepris proJetbrains Qodana Ultimate Med Jetbrains Qodana Ultimate forbedrer du kvaliteten på koden din betydelig. Denne kraftige plattformen tilbyr deg omfattende analysefunksjoner, som gjør at du kan...
-
Jetbrains Akademi
Regulært pris €316,95Salgspris €316,95 Regulært prisStykkepris proJetbrains Academy Med Jetbrains Academy har du muligheten til å målrettet utvide dine programmeringsferdigheter. Plattformen tilbyr deg et interaktivt læringsmiljø som er spesielt designet for kommende...
-
Jetbrains TeamCity
Regulært pris Fra €214,95Salgspris Fra €214,95 Regulært prisStykkepris proJetBrains TeamCity Aktiver med JetBrains TeamCity lisensnøkkel en kraftig plattform for kontinuerlig integrasjon og kontinuerlig levering (CI/CD). Optimaliser programvareutviklingsprosessene dine og øk effektiviteten til teamet ditt...
-
Jetbrains Akademi (GOV)
Regulært pris €507,95Salgspris €507,95 Regulært prisStykkepris proJetbrains Academy (GOV) Med Jetbrains Academy har du muligheten til å målrettet utvide dine programmeringsferdigheter. Plattformen tilbyr et interaktivt og praksisorientert læringsmiljø, som er spesielt designet...
-
Jetbrains ReSharper
Regulært pris Fra €318,95Salgspris Fra €318,95 Regulært prisStykkepris proJetbrains ReSharper Med Jetbrains ReSharper får du et allsidig og kraftig verktøy som øker produktiviteten din i programvareutvikling betydelig. Det støtter deg med intelligent kodeanalyse, praktiske...
-
Jetbrains Hybris
Regulært pris €254,95Salgspris €254,95 Regulært prisStykkepris proJetbrains Hybris Oppdag med Jetbrains Hybris en kraftig e-handelsplattform som er spesielt utviklet for bedrifter som verdsetter fleksibilitet og skalerbarhet. Nyt et intuitivt brukergrensesnitt og mange...
Programvareutvikling
Hva er programvareutvikling, og hvorfor er det viktig?
Programvareutvikling omfatter hele prosessen med å lage programvareapplikasjoner, fra planlegging og design til programmering og vedlikehold. Det spiller en avgjørende rolle i dagens digitale verden, da det utgjør grunnlaget for mange teknologier vi bruker daglig. Enten det gjelder mobilapper, nettapplikasjoner eller bedriftsprogramvare – kvaliteten på programvareutviklingen påvirker brukeropplevelsen og effektiviteten i forretningsprosesser betydelig.
Hvilke faser omfatter programvareutviklingsprosessen?
Programvareutviklingsprosessen deles inn i flere faser, inkludert kravspesifikasjon, design, implementering, testing og vedlikehold. I kravspesifikasjonen identifiseres brukernes behov, etterfulgt av designfasen hvor programvarens arkitektur fastsettes. Etter programmering testes programvaren for å sikre at den fungerer feilfritt før den går over i vedlikeholdsfasen, hvor kontinuerlige forbedringer og oppdateringer skjer.
Hvilke programmeringsspråk brukes i programvareutvikling?
I programvareutvikling brukes ulike programmeringsspråk avhengig av prosjektets krav. De mest brukte språkene inkluderer Java, Python, C#, JavaScript og Ruby. Hvert språk har sine egne styrker og bruksområder, derfor er valget av riktig språk avgjørende for prosjektets suksess. Utviklere velger ofte språket som passer best til de spesifikke kravene og målplattformen.
Hvor viktig er testing i programvareutvikling?
Testing er en vesentlig del av programvareutvikling, da det sikrer at programvaren er feilfri og brukervennlig. Gjennom ulike testmetoder, som enhetstester, integrasjonstester og systemtester, kan utviklere oppdage og rette problemer tidlig. En grundig testprosess bidrar til å sikre programvarekvaliteten og vinne brukernes tillit, noe som til slutt påvirker produktets suksess.
- Kravanalyse for å kartlegge brukerbehov
- Designfase for å fastsette programvarearkitekturen
- Testing for å sikre programvarekvalitet
Hvilke metoder finnes i programvareutvikling?
I programvareutvikling brukes ulike metoder for å strukturere utviklingsprosessen. Agile metoder, som Scrum og Kanban, fremmer en fleksibel og iterativ tilnærming, mens fossefallsmodeller følger en sekvensiell tilnærming. Valg av metode avhenger av prosjektkrav, teamstørrelse og prosjektets kompleksitet. En egnet metode kan betydelig forbedre effektiviteten og samarbeidet i teamet.
Hvordan kan jeg forbedre mine ferdigheter innen programvareutvikling?
For å forbedre dine ferdigheter innen programvareutvikling er kontinuerlig læring avgjørende. Nettkurs, veiledninger og faglitteratur tilbyr verdifulle ressurser for å lære nye teknologier og programmeringsspråk. I tillegg er praktisk anvendelse av det lærte gjennom egne prosjekter eller bidrag til open source-prosjekter en utmerket måte å samle erfaring og utdype kunnskapen på.
Hvilke trender finnes det i programvareutvikling?
Programvareutvikling er underlagt stadig endring og trender. Nåværende utviklinger inkluderer bruk av kunstig intelligens, skybasert databehandling og DevOps-praksiser som forbedrer samarbeidet mellom utvikling og drift. Også den økende betydningen av sikkerhet og personvern i programvareutvikling er en viktig trend som påvirker hvordan programvare utvikles og distribueres.